Family-House-Cat Poem by Kelley Larsen

Family-House-Cat



I once saw our family-house-cat kill a bird.
The family’s mine,
the house is theirs and
the cat just sleeps on the bed.

Bird? – Brought in to the Home by the Cat
while the
Window sits still in its sill and it waits....
for the bird was too waiting, alive still, but not moving till

the moment
now coming when it jumps and it flees to the

stop.

surprise shock ALARM! and then –

crunch…
for the bird

blue skies did not
yield to the field of vast trees
and the future-
Never known.
